Start with the device roleController, device, scanner, adapter or gateway role determines the required module and stack.
Define the host interfaceSpecify processor, operating system, memory, electrical interface, form factor and real-time behavior.
Certification planningPre-certification can reduce effort but does not remove final product conformance, EMC, safety or protocol obligations.
Lifecycle controlConfirm module longevity, firmware ownership, source-code/escrow options and product-change notification.
